Intertwine God’s Law
Intertwine God’s Law
Proverbs 7:3 “Bind them upon thy fingers, Write them upon the table of thine heart.”
To Bind means to league together. The law of God should be intertwined with our hands (the things we do) and written in our heart (the things we think). We we think and do according to God’s Law then we have intertwined his law with our lives.
